This is the complete list of members for
vigir_pluginlib::Plugin, including all inherited members.
| _typeClass(T *t=nullptr) | vigir_pluginlib::Plugin | [inline, protected, static] |
| ConstPtr typedef | vigir_pluginlib::Plugin | |
| ConstWeakPtr typedef | vigir_pluginlib::Plugin | |
| description_ | vigir_pluginlib::Plugin | [private] |
| getBaseClass() const | vigir_pluginlib::Plugin | |
| getBaseClassPackage() const | vigir_pluginlib::Plugin | |
| getDescription() const | vigir_pluginlib::Plugin | |
| getName() const | vigir_pluginlib::Plugin | |
| getParam(const std::string &name, T &val, const T &def=T(), bool ignore_warnings=false) const | vigir_pluginlib::Plugin | [inline, protected] |
| getParams() const | vigir_pluginlib::Plugin | [inline, protected] |
| getTypeClass() | vigir_pluginlib::Plugin | [inline, static] |
| getTypeClass() const | vigir_pluginlib::Plugin | |
| getTypeClassPackage() const | vigir_pluginlib::Plugin | |
| initialize(const vigir_generic_params::ParameterSet &global_params=vigir_generic_params::ParameterSet()) | vigir_pluginlib::Plugin | [inline, virtual] |
| isUnique() const | vigir_pluginlib::Plugin | [inline, virtual] |
| loadParams(const vigir_generic_params::ParameterSet &) | vigir_pluginlib::Plugin | [inline, virtual] |
| nh_ | vigir_pluginlib::Plugin | [protected] |
| param(const std::string &name, const T &def=T(), bool ignore_warnings=false) const | vigir_pluginlib::Plugin | [inline, protected] |
| params_ | vigir_pluginlib::Plugin | [private] |
| Plugin(const std::string &name, const std::string &type_class_package=std::string(), const std::string &base_class_package=std::string(), const std::string &base_class=std::string()) | vigir_pluginlib::Plugin | |
| PluginManager class | vigir_pluginlib::Plugin | [friend] |
| postInitialize(const vigir_generic_params::ParameterSet &global_params=vigir_generic_params::ParameterSet()) | vigir_pluginlib::Plugin | [inline, virtual] |
| Ptr typedef | vigir_pluginlib::Plugin | |
| setNodehandle(const ros::NodeHandle &nh) | vigir_pluginlib::Plugin | [private] |
| setParams(const vigir_generic_params::ParameterSet ¶ms) | vigir_pluginlib::Plugin | [private] |
| setup(ros::NodeHandle &nh, const vigir_generic_params::ParameterSet &global_params=vigir_generic_params::ParameterSet()) | vigir_pluginlib::Plugin | [private] |
| updateDescription(const msgs::PluginDescription &description) | vigir_pluginlib::Plugin | [protected] |
| WeakPtr typedef | vigir_pluginlib::Plugin | |
| ~Plugin() | vigir_pluginlib::Plugin | [virtual] |